Open Sky: Sonny Rollins and His World of Improvisation soul With the formation of CreamAuthor: Eric Nisenson Sonny Rollins is one of jazz's great innovators, arguably the most influential tenor saxophonist, along with John Coltrane, in the history of modern jazz. He began his musical career at the age of eleven, and within five short years he was playing with the legendary Thelonious Monk.
